Bookroo's summary

Meg the witch tries to conjure up a meal for her hungry companions, Mog the cat and Owl. But when her spell backfires, they all end up in bed without supper. As hunger persists, will Meg find a way to satisfy their appetites, or will the night end in grumbling tummies? From the publisher

The bestselling MEG and MOG stories have been casting a unique spell for more than thirty-five years. They are perfect for sharing or reading alone and children love exploring the colours, sounds and shapes. Meg Goes to Bed is the latest of the iconic MEG and MOG picture books that continue to delight children up to the age of 3 with the brightly coloured and spellbinding antics of Meg the witch, Mog her cat and Owl. Mog and Owl are hungry, so Meg makes a spell. It goes wrong and they all go to bed without any supper, but Mog and Owl are still hungry… Praise for Meg Goes to Bed: ‘Bold and irresistible’ Guardian ‘Dazzling, graphic artwork and simple, quirky stories’ Financial Times ‘Meg and Mog are the perfect couple’ Times Literary Supplement Helen Nicoll and Jan Pienkowski have worked together for over forty years, first at the BBC and then on the MEG and MOG books. Jan Pienkowski is a celebrated author of children’s books, he has won the Greenaway Medal twice for his illustration of Joan Aiken’s The Kingdom Under the Sea and Haunted House.
